mCRP specifically binds to αvβ3, but pCRP less efficiently binds to the integrin.

Abstract

<p>Wells of 96 well microtiter plate were coated with mCRP or pCRP and remaining protein-binding sites were blocked with BSA. a<u>) ELISA-type integrin binding assay.</u> In a) wells were incubated with recombinant soluble αvβ3 for 2 h at 37°C in Tyrode-HEPES buffer with 1 mM MgCl<sub>2</sub>. b) <u>Effect of heat treatment on mCRP binding to soluble αvβ3.</u> We heated (90°C for 20 min) mCRP before coating wells and used for binding assays. Assays was performed as in a). c) <u>β3- and β1-3-1-CHO cells adhere to mCRP, but β1-CHO cells did not adhere well to mCRP.</u> mCRP was incubated with β1-CHO, β3-CHO, or β1-3-1-CHO cells for 1 h at 37°C in Tyrode-HEPES buffer with 1 mM MgCl<sub>2</sub>. Bound cells were quantified. d) <u>Specificity of αvβ3 binding to mCRP.</u> We tested if inhibitors of αvβ3 block adhesion of β3-CHO cells to mCRP. mCRP was incubated with cells for 1 h at 37°C in Tyrode-HEPES buffer with 1 mM MgCl<sub>2</sub>. mAb 7E3 (to human β3, 10 μg/ml) and cyclic RGDfV (specific antagonist to αvβ3, 10 μM) blocked the adhesion of β3-CHO cells to mCRP, but control purified mouse IgG (mIgG) or vehicle DMSO did not. e) <u>Cation dependency of mCRP binding to αvβ3</u>. Adhesion assays were performed as described in c). mCRP was incubated with β3-CHO cells for 1 h at 37°C in Tyrode-HEPES buffer with 2 mM cations or EDTA. The coating concentration of mCRP is 50 μg/ml. The levels of adhesion in different cation conditions are statistically different. f) Alignment of β1, β3, and β1-3-1 <a href="http://www.plosone.org/article/info:doi/10.1371/journal.pone.0093738#pone.0093738-Takagi1" target="_blank">[17]</a>. g) <u>Specificity of β1-3-1 integrin binding to mCRP.</u> We tested if anti-human β1 mAb AIIB2 blocks β1-3-1-CHO cells adhesion to mCRP. (Note: 99% of β1-3-1 is β1 and mAb AIIB2 binds to β1-3-1 and blocks its function). h) <u>Cell adhesion to pCRP. </u>pCRP was incubated with β1-CHO, β3-CHO, or β1-3-1-CHO cells for 1 h at 37°C in Tyrode-HEPES buffer with 1 mM MgCl<sub>2</sub>. Bound cells were quantified.</p
